Use the web interface provided at: http://bugs.ecos.sourceware.org/show_bug.cgi?id=1001629 Summary: bsd stack uses wrong timeout values if hz != 100 Product: eCos Version: CVS Platform: All OS/Version: All Status: UNCONFIRMED Severity: normal Priority: normal Component: TCP/IP AssignedTo: unassigned@bugs.ecos.sourceware.org ReportedBy: bernd.edlinger@hotmail.de CC: ecos-bugs@ecos.sourceware.org Class: Advice Request Created an attachment (id=1842) --> (http://bugs.ecos.sourceware.org/attachment.cgi?id=1842) proposed patch to solve this defect if the eCos kernel is configured to 1000 IRQ/s all timeouts in the bsd_tcpip stack expire in 1/10th of the expected time. For instance all timeouts given with setsockopt(SOL_SOCKET, SO_RCVTIMEO), which has a potential to break existing TCP/IP applications. The reason is the wrong assumption that hz is always 100 in the file "ecos/packages/net/bsd_tcpip/current/src/ecos/support.c". Attached is a proposed patch to fix this issue and a similar problem in show_ticks_in_us(), where it is taken for granted, that the NOMINATOR in CYGNUM_KERNEL_COUNTERS_RTC_RESOLUTION is always 1000000000 (1E9) which is also not true in general. -- Configure bugmail: http://bugs.ecos.sourceware.org/userprefs.cgi?tab=email ------- You are receiving this mail because: ------- You are on the CC list for the bug.
